Description from the manager

This upscale San Remo unit offers luxury living at its finest! Located in a quiet gated community on the south side of 30-A, San Remo is centrally located to some of the Panhandle's best dining and shopping. This exquisite South Walton beach condo has unique Mediterranean style with generous water views that will take your breath away.

The private oversized balconies overlook the swimming pool and expansive deck area. With plenty of seating, the balcony welcomes the whole family out to take in the stunning views. The master bedroom is spacious with high ceilings, flat screen TV, a roomy bathroom with garden tub and walk in closet. The g...Read more

    • Jan
      Tuscaloosa, AL

      Absolutely wonderful.

      Left on 09/28/2011 for a stay in September 2011

      September is a wonderful time at the beach. Even though we had rain on one of the three days we were there, the view from our condo was still nice and very relaxing. The condo was nicely decorated with plenty of space. I loved the large balcony where I ate breakfast and lunch and took my naps in the lounge chairs. Although we could not see the Gulf meet the sand, there was a pretty view of the water just across the small lake and over the dunes. The pool was about 25 yards long which was great when my husband did his lap swims. The planked walkway to the beach was short and easy. It had a shower and feet hose for washing off sand and salt. The paved and not paved bike trails gave us an excellent way to see the area and get some exercise. If there was a down, it would have been the numbers to remember at the gates. I do enjoy the keyless entries. Most of the time the gate to the beach were opened but once we were locked out of the walking gate and had to punch in the code to the car gate. Overall it was wondeful.
